We hit with the Sox yesterday and I'm coming right back with them today. The Braves are averaging just 3.6 runs per game this season vs. RHP and today they face Tim Wakefield who is undefeated at home this season. He's 6-0 with a 3.23 ERA at home, having allowed just 14 earned runs and 3 home runs in 39 innings. Backing him up is one of the best bullpens in the legaue so don't expect an early lead to dissapear late. The Sox average 5.7 runs per game at home and 6.0 per game in day games. Atlanta is just 3-14 vs. the run line in June and 25-42 overall on the season. Meanwhile Boston has put up a 12-5 run line mark this month and a 20-14 overall mark at home this season. The Red Sox are 12-3 this season after an extended home stretch (4+ straight home games) inclulding 8-1 after five straight at home. I like the Red Sox at the very nice run line ods here.
